前几天是正式接触与学习java的第一个小步开跑了,教学环境这块已经很快适应了,所以以后的博客会是当前一个所学知识点的提要与总结。
Java的数据类型可分为基本数据类型与引用数据类型。一个字节:byte;两个字节:char、boolean、short;四个字节:int、float;八个字节:double,long类型。这些字节的大小是需要记住的,基础的基础吧,避免溢出。
数据类型的转换方式可分为“自动类型转换”及“强制类型转换”两种。自动做数据类型的转换:1、 转换前的数据类型与转换后的类型兼容。2、 转换后的数据类型的表示范围比转换前的类型大,也称为扩大转换,也就是说,字符与整数是可使用自动类型转换的;整数与浮点数亦是兼容的;但是由于boolean类型只能存放true或flase,与整数及字符是不兼容,因此是不可能做类型的转换。
只要在变量前面加上欲转换的数据类型,运行时就会自动将此行语句里的变量做类型转换的处理,但往往是会损失精度的。